程阳:How should we look at SOA?
SOA can be looked at in terms of three core areas:
-
A management perspective where IT architects deal with IT process governance, SOA processes, business and IT convergence.
-
An architectural framework whereby business requirements are identified and help to define architectural governance and their specifications.
-
A deployment framework whereby operational infrastructures, service management, standards and policies are designed and mapped.
These three main concepts provide all the necessary steps towards a successful implementation giving architects a thread from the design / modeling stages down to the daily execution and activity monitoring.
All these elements combined provide the Best Practice into achieving total business agility. Policies can therefore be defined whilst taking into account compliance, standards and policies to make the implementation across into IT simple, successful and highly cost effective.

This concept of a services layer is one of the most important concepts within any SOA infrastructure and is based on the principals of :
Channel
neutrality – deployment of the same service but into
different channels
Reusability – whereby Architects can reuse the software
functionality by different business processes.
Replaceability – this defines the ability to replace the software components with others providing the same functionality without losing the software service. This service layer reflects specific business processes that take advantage of the defined business processes whilst abstracting the consumer from the complexity of the implementations.
